Turkey Intensifies Crackdown on Illegal Afghan Migrants

Turkish police conducted operations in Şırnak and Bayburt, arresting 15 Afghan migrants and six human smugglers. In Bayburt, three Afghan nationals involved in facilitating illegal border crossings were detained.

All Detained Afghans Deported to Repatriation Centers

Turkey’s Directorate of Migration Management has adopted a strict policy against illegal migration, with authorities transferring all detained Afghan nationals to deportation centers for repatriation.

Around 13,500 Afghan Asylum Seekers Deported This Year

The UN data shows that Turkey has deported approximately 13,500 Afghan asylum seekers this year under its zero-tolerance policy on illegal migration.

Experts Warn of Security Risks from Unchecked Illegal Migration

Insufficient security screening of illegal migrants could create a dangerous gap exploited by extremist elements attempting to establish sleeper cells under the guise of refugees.
